RFC 4344: The Secure Shell (SSH) Transport Layer Encryption Modes
In plain English — editorial summary, not part of the RFC
Researchers have discovered that the authenticated encryption portion of the current SSH Transport Protocol is vulnerable to several attacks. This document describes new symmetric encryption methods for the Secure Shell (SSH) Transport Protocol and gives specific recommendations on how frequently SSH implementations should rekey.
